Top Casino Operators


The realm of leading gambling companies is driven by a handful players that have transformed the market through creativity and expansion. Las Vegas Sands is one of the top names, known for its opulent properties such as The Venetian and The Palazzo in Las Vegas, along with its flagship resort in Macau. Their emphasis on integrated developments has set a standard in the industry, drawing millions of tourists each year and generating significant revenue from both gambling and other activities.


MGM Resorts International is another key operator, with a collection that includes prestigious venues like the Bellagio Hotel and MGM Grand. The firm’s approach has revolved around creating engaging experiences for guests, combining fun, dining, and gaming in one space. As they expand globally, their emphasis on environmental responsibility and community involvement has also begun to shape their brand in the challenging gambling sector.


Wynn Resorts has established itself as a symbol of elegance and high-end gambling. The current landscape of the casino industry is continuously evolving, influenced by tech innovations and evolving customer preferences. One of the most prominent trends is the expanding integration of online gaming and mobile applications. As an increasing number of players seek accessibility, leading casinos are broadening their online platforms, presenting virtual gaming experiences that rival traditional brick-and-mortar establishments. This shift not only helps casinos reach a larger audience but also facilitates them to gather critical data on player preferences and behaviors.


Another key trend is the growing focus on customer experience and personalized services. Prominent casino companies are investing in sophisticated customer relationship management systems to tailor offerings based on individual player habits and history. This approach encourages loyalty and enhances engagement, as casinos acknowledge that memorable experiences can drive repeat visits. Incorporating amenities such as gourmet dining, entertainment options, and luxury accommodations further underscores the emphasis on creating an all-encompassing experience for guests.


Sustainability and social responsibility are also becoming increasingly important within the casino industry. Leading companies are implementing eco-friendly practices and advocating for responsible gaming initiatives as part of their core values. This shift reflects a broader societal expectation for businesses to contribute positively to their communities and mitigate the environmental impact of their operations. As players become more aware of these issues, major casino companies are adapting to these expectations to maintain their advantage and foster goodwill among consumers.
